Many spices found in Indian kitchens are used not only to enhance the flavor of food but also in home remedies for beauty and health. Fenugreek is one such spice that has been used for generations to care for hair and skin.

Regular use of fenugreek is believed to strengthen hair roots and nourish the scalp. If you wish to make your hair longer, thicker, and stronger, you can incorporate fenugreek into your hair care routine.

Here are some easy ways to use fenugreek.
Fenureek and Lemon Hair Mask
Soak three tablespoons of fenugreek seeds in water overnight. In the morning, grind them into a paste and mix in one tablespoon of fresh lemon juice. Apply this mixture to your scalp and the length of your hair. Wash your hair with a mild shampoo after about 30 minutes.

Fenugreek Hair Serum
Fenugreek-infused water can serve as a simple homemade hair serum. To make it, soak fenugreek seeds in water overnight. In the morning, strain the water and pour it into a spray bottle. Spray it onto your scalp and hair before going to bed at night. It can help nourish the hair roots.

Fenugreek and Henna Pack
A mixture of henna and fenugreek is considered beneficial for hair and scalp care. Mix henna powder with lukewarm water to form a paste, then add fenugreek paste or powder to it. Apply this to your hair, leave it on for 30 minutes, and then shampoo.

Fenugreek and Olive Oil
Grind dried fenugreek seeds into a powder. Warm two tablespoons of olive oil slightly and mix in four tablespoons of fenugreek powder. Apply this mixture to your scalp and leave it on for 30 minutes. Afterward, wash your hair with clean water.

Fenugreek Water Hair Rinse
Soak three tablespoons of fenugreek seeds overnight and strain the water in the morning. Use this water as a final rinse after shampooing and conditioning your hair. Regular use can make your hair look soft and shiny.
